PLASMIDS FROM THE SAME PTU DISPLAY DIFFERENT CONJUGATION DYNAMICS [DATASET]
- Rodríguez-Grande, Jorge
- Ortiz, Yelina
- García-López, Daniel
- Garcillán-Barcia, M. Pilar
- Cruz, Fernando de la
- Fernández-López, Raúl
(A) Conjugation kinetics for different plasmids of the same PTU. The conjugation frequency, expressed as Tc/ D is indicated on the y axis. The conjugation time, in minutes, is indicated on the x axis. (B) Circles indicating conjugation frequencies (y axis) obtained at different cell densities (x axis) for different plasmids belonging to PTU-W. Black lines indicate the interpolated [T]/[D] values according to Eq.3. Grey areas indicate the predicted confidence interval at 95% for the adjusted Kon and τ values. The estimated engagement times (τ) and encounter rates (kon), with their respective 95% confidence intervals are as follows: pMBUI4 Kon = 274 [131–580] μm2, τ = 4 [3.2–5.1]´; R388 Kon = 76 [28–263] μm2, τ = 18 [15–24]´; pIE321 Kon = 10 [4–32] μm2, τ = 36 [28–51]´; R7K Kon = 1 [0.3–4] μm2, τ = 262 [185–364]´., Peer reviewed

CONJUGATION FOLLOWS A TYPE II FUNCTIONAL RESPONSE [DATASET]
- Rodríguez-Grande, Jorge
- Ortiz, Yelina
- García-López, Daniel
- Garcillán-Barcia, M. Pilar
- Cruz, Fernando de la
- Fernández-López, Raúl
A) Scheme showing the conjugative transmission of a plasmid (red circle) in a population of susceptible cells under Density-Dependent Transmission (DDT). In this regime, conjugation (black arrows) occurs when a plasmid containing cell contacts a plasmid-free one. The number of transconjugant cells formed is thus equivalent to the number of Donor:Recipient encounters. The conjugation frequency thus increases linearly with increasingly available recipients. B) Scheme showing the conjugative transmission of a plasmid (red circle) in the same population of susceptible cells as in A), but under Frequency-Dependent Transmission (FDT). In this regime, conjugation (black arrows) is limited by the time required to complete the transfer event, thus not all Donor:Recipient contacts result in successful Transconjugant formation. The conjugation frequency is thus constant, regardless of the number of available recipients. C) Ideal number of transconjugants obtained per donor (y axis, T/D) as a function of the total cell concentration (x axis, N). In a Holling´s Type II functional response there is a density-dependent region where transconjugant formation increases proportionally with N (leftwards from the blue line). When N becomes saturating the formation of transconjugants does not scale any further with cell density and becomes frequency-limited (rightwards from the blue line). D, E, F) Transconjugants per donor ([T]/[D], y axis) obtained at different cell densities ([N], x axis) in conjugations using E. coli BW27783, on solid LB-agar surfaces matings and 1 h. conjugation time. Each graph corresponds to plasmids R388 (D), pKM101 (E) and RP4 (F). The black line represents the ideal DDT dynamics, while the red line represents the FDT., Peer reviewed
